The Housekeeper is responsible for helping to maintain a clean and hygienic environment by performing scheduled cleaning and responding to emergency spills. The role complies with Medicare, Medicaid, and infection control standards, completes required training, and adheres to vaccination protocols. The role helps to promote services through professional customer interactions, enhancing patient safety and hospital operations at UPH.

Responsibilities
- Perform scheduled and emergency cleaning, maintain equipment, and dispose of waste safely to ensure a hygienic environment
- Follow infection control, compliance, and safety protocols, complete required training, and support emergency operations
- Promote positive customer experiences through professional interactions with patients, visitors, and staff while maintaining a clean and welcoming environment
Must be at least 18 years old. Must be able to read, write, speak and understand fluent English.
